Overview
Office supplies are a stable category on Amazon.it with margins of 25-45% and growing e-commerce share in the Italian market. Italy is the third-largest Amazon marketplace in the EU and sees above-average online growth in the B2C segment. The assortment includes stationery (pens, pencils, notebooks), organizational products (binders, whiteboards), and electronic office supplies (shredders, laminators, label printers). Regulatory burden varies: non-electronic products are mainly subject to GPSR and general product safety, while electronic devices need CE marking, RAEE registration (Registro Nazionale dei Produttori di Apparecchiature Elettriche ed Elettroniche), and possibly battery registration. CONAI (Consorzio Nazionale Imballaggi) levies environmental contributions (Contributo Ambientale CONAI - CAC) for all packaging materials. IVA (Imposta sul Valore Aggiunto) is 22%, the highest in the EU. Italian-language labels are legally required (Codice del Consumo, D.Lgs. 206/2005). The combination of growing e-commerce and moderate advertising costs makes the Italian market attractive for well-prepared sellers.

Margin Analysis
Typical margin
25-45%
Break-even
150-400 Einheiten/Monat je nach Produktpreis und Marge
The Italian market offers the lowest CPCs among the major EU markets, improving overall profitability. IVA at 22% is the highest in the EU and affects liquidity more than in other countries. CONAI contributions are moderate, but Etichettatura Ambientale requires individual packaging adaptation. Simple stationery has low margins (25-30%) but high repeat purchase rates. Electronic office supplies offer better margins (35-45%) with higher compliance burden.
Cost Saving Tips
- ๐กUse the Rientro a scuola (September) as an important season for stationery and school supplies. Italian families purchase extensive school equipment, enabling high sales volumes.
- ๐กPay attention to the Etichettatura Ambientale (environmental labeling) on every packaging component. This has been mandatory in Italy since January 2023, and inspections are being intensified.
- ๐กThe low CPCs on Amazon.it (0.15-0.55 EUR) make the Italian market a cost-efficient test market for new office supply products before launching them on more competitive markets.
- ๐กRegister early with CONAI and factor the material-specific contributions into your pricing. CONAI rates are adjusted annually and vary significantly by material type.
- ๐กOffer set deals and bundles (e.g., 'Kit Ufficio Completo'), which are very popular in Italy. Italian customers appreciate practical complete solutions at a favorable total price.
Frequently Asked Questions
What is the Etichettatura Ambientale and how does it affect my office supplies?
The Etichettatura Ambientale (D.Lgs. 116/2020) has been mandatory since January 2023 for all packaging sold in Italy. Each individual packaging component (cardboard, plastic blister, shrink wrap, insert) must be labeled with the alphanumeric material code (e.g., PAP 20 for corrugated cardboard, LDPE 4 for film) and a disposal instruction in Italian. For office supplies, this means each packaging must be individually designed.
How does CONAI registration work and what contributions apply?
CONAI (Consorzio Nazionale Imballaggi) is Italy's national packaging consortium. As the first entity placing products on the market, you must join CONAI and pay the Contributo Ambientale CONAI (CAC) for each packaging material. Contributions are handled through the six material consortia (Comieco for paper, Corepla for plastic, CIAL for aluminium, Ricrea for steel, Rilegno for wood, Coreve for glass). Rates vary: plastic is most expensive, paper is cheapest. The annual declaration is submitted via the CONAI portal.
Why is IVA in Italy at 22% higher than in other EU countries and how does it affect business?
Italy's IVA of 22% is the highest standard VAT rate among the major EU Amazon markets (Germany 19%, France/Spain 20%, UK 20%). This has two effects: first, it creates greater liquidity strain, as IVA must be pre-financed and is only refunded after filing the IVA return. Second, with identical gross prices, it can slightly reduce the net margin compared to other markets. However, the lower advertising costs on Amazon.it often compensate.
Do I need RAEE registration for non-electronic office supplies?
No, RAEE registration is exclusively required for electronic and electrical equipment. Simple stationery, paper products, binders, staplers, and other mechanical office items are exempt from RAEE obligations. However, if you sell electronic office equipment such as shredders, laminators, or label printers, you must register with the Registro Nazionale and join a Sistema Collettivo.
